In Australia, a full time Choreographer generally earns $1,200 per week ($62,400 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.

The number of people working as a Choreographer has remained steady over the last five years. It is a profession that hires small numbers of people though and there are currently 1,000 people in this job role in Australia. Choreographers generally find work in larger cities where productions are based.

If you’re thinking of becoming a Choreographer you could consider enrolling in a Certificate IV in Dance. This qualification allows you specialise in a particular dance genre such as jazz, street dance, ballet, tap, cultural dance or contemporary dance.

Beginners can kick off their journey with the Certificate III in Dance (CUA30120), or the Dance Teaching Skill Set (CUASS00071). For those wanting a more extensive foundation, consider the Dual Certificate II in Dance & Certificate III in Dance.

For experienced dancers ready to elevate their practice, the Choreographer courses in Geelong include advanced options such as the Certificate IV in Dance Teaching and Management (CUA40320) and the Certificate IV in Dance (CUA40120). You can also consider pursuing a Bachelor's degree like the Bachelor of Fine Arts (Dance) from institutions like The University of Melbourne, or delve into the performing arts with a Bachelor of Arts (Performing Arts).
